This course is a foundation level course, which provides the students with insight into the operational and programming aspects of computers. It has been designed for those who are beginners in computers world. They can be groomed as Assistant Programmer's and get a break in the computer industry. It comprises of four modules and projects.

Eligibility :10+2 or ITI certificate (one year) after class 10.

Examinations are conducted by the DOEACC Society thrice in a year in January, May & September, on all India basis for theory and practicals. Government recoganised certificate is awarded by DOEACC on successful completion.
